Gaze From The Shadow“One is not born, but rather becomes, a woman”.
Simone de Beauvoir: The Second Sex, 1948. First is being a person, and then is becoming a woman. Today, the personal value of women transcends the realm of the family. Gaze from the Shadow entangles the female body with traditional pictorial iconographical conventions and symbols, such as chiaroscuro and the fruit of temptation, to explore
the way social roles and positions have defined female identity and morality in the course of centuries. Jiexin Zhao |
